      Its still sad because of his severe string of concussions throughout his career. Plus probable steroid usage exacerbated his mental stability at the time. WWE and even other sports didn't always treat concussions as seriously as they do today. The NFL had started cracking down on it and WWE has since the Benoit tragedy. While Benoit himself and others should have probably noticed something was wrong and reported it, it still was just a unfortunate series of events that no one saw coming because they didn't treat concussions with the same care. He was apparently a pretty quiet guy and kept to himself already, but some rumors suggest that he may have also started showing signs of depression after Eddie's death. Considering how close he was to the Guerreros, especially Eddie, and his severely damaged brain, this probably wouldn't be surprising. Couple the depression with all the concussions he had had and the possible steroid usage, he was practically a ticking time bomb and what he did was a tragedy. I don't blame WWE for his condition (I've already said that they didn't realize to take as much care of concussions at the time), but I think they should acknowledge that he was a victim of that tragedy just as much as he was the cause of it. Do I think he should be in the Hall of Fame? To some extent, yes for his career and because his tragedy brought to light that injuries and concussions should be taken far more seriously. The sad truth is if it hadn't happened to him then it would have likely happened to someone else. They probably won't ever induct him which is just as well (maybe in a long, long time). Should they skirt around his name and hardly post any of his matches though? No.

    In conjunction with #2, Stone Cold's toast to Owen on the night of the tribute. Though SCSA was saying something, it was not audible to the crowd/audience, and he toasted the man who had broken his neck and left the beer there in the ring. That coupled with JR's emotional commentary was one of the most emotional moments ever on WWE TV. Classy move by all.
